After giving it some thought, I think there is an illusion as to the amount of money we actually have available to spend on big name signings. I know there is a new tv rights deal and so on but thinking about it, I don't that currently we are that far below the salary cap for 2013. If you look at most teams, at max they have 2 or 3 players who are being payed around 400k or above.
If you look at the players we have signed long term Pearce, JWH, Maloney, and SKD, they would all be earning over 350K each. Then we have at least around 7 players earning between 250-300K in: Aubo, MK, Friend, FPN, Bosden(who tinkler was chasing Hard last year), Taka, Symonds. Add to that Moga who would never sign a 4 yr deal before debuting unless he was guarenteed decent $$. Then next year we're going to have to sign Cordner, and Tasi, who will probably command similar $ as JWH , depending on their form.
All of a sudden it doesn't look like we have $800K to spend on marque signings unless the salary cap rises significantly, which has not yet be guaranteed. Players we should sign next year must be players which will not cut us back too much but guarentee to give it their all.
Nathan Massey has been stuck behind Dugan for a while now but has great speed and agility. He would complement Pearce and Maloney through the middle third of the field so I would sign him if he came cheap.
Another which comes to mind is Justin Poore. This guys career is at a crossroads because of the parra club mainly. Before going there he was in remarkable form and played in origin matches. He has the right attitude but signed with the wrong club. I would buy him if he came cheap also because you know he would give it his all and we need an experience forward on the bench. Smithy would use him well.
I think if Peni tagive is given time his football will improve and he may become an attacking option.Justin O'neil is also a good buy.He may come at an expensive price though. I don't want to buy everingham, because I don't want the vermin to complain about us taking him every time we beat them.
